Some of the problems you can run into are:

1. The breeder doesn't give you the akc papers.

Most of the time they will tell you they haven't mailed them off or some other excuse like they were lost in the mail.

2. They give you papers but not for the dog you purchased.

3. They sell you a sick dog, getting sick within 10 days after purchase.

To safeguard againist problems such as these, you can ask that the breeder go ahead and register, dna and microchip the puppy. That way when you get the puppy all you need to do is check the microchip againist the papers.

If you buy a dog and get it dna'ed and it's not who the breeder told you it was, it doesn't matter. The dogs registration gets cancelled, if you've bred them all the pups get their papers cancelled and if you've won any titles they get cancelled. This can be heartbreaking.
